TLA Volunteer Linh
How long have you been volunteering with TLA? Why did you decide to volunteer at TLA?
I have been volunteering with TLA since September 2022, after seeing a flyer for the organization at the library. As someone who is still in school and pursuing my own education, I was moved by the prospect of helping others achieve theirs.
What has been the best part of your experience so far?
The best part of my experience so far has been hearing that someone I’ve tutored or worked with has passed their HSE exam. Even if I only played a small role in their journey, I feel honored to have helped them work toward their goal, and I love knowing they’re moving on to bigger and better things.
What have you learned about yourself and/or about others through volunteering at The Literacy Alliance?
Through volunteering at TLA, I’ve learned that even though things can be hard, they are never impossible. Concepts that seem new and difficult for students can be overcome with practice and repetition. This perspective reminds me that the challenges I face in my own studies can also be mastered with time and persistence.
What is one of your favorite books you would suggest others read?
For those who enjoy true crime or mystery, I would recommend Bright Young Women. It’s a stunning read about different women and how they handle the aftermath of crimes committed against their loved ones.
